About
The Strategic Project Planning skill provides a comprehensive framework for architecting software solutions, helping developers make informed technology choices while avoiding common pitfalls like over-engineering. It guides Claude through a rigorous process of requirement gathering, success criteria definition, and architecture design with a strong emphasis on end-to-end type-safety, observability, and accessibility. By following these guidelines, developers can ensure their projects are maintainable, scalable, and built on proven patterns like KISS and YAGNI principles.